The 1948–49 New York Rangers season was the franchise's 23rd season. During the regular season, the Rangers compiled an 18–31–11 record, and finished with 47 points. The Rangers' last-place finish caused them to miss the NHL playoffs.[1]

Playoffs

The Rangers finished in last place in the NHL and failed to qualify for the 1949 Stanley Cup playoffs.[1]
